Loose valve guide?

Anybody ever seen a loose valve guide? I started rebuilding a head i bought for my 22re last night and although the casting looked like a new casting, one of the valve guides was REALLY loose in the head. As in i can wiggle it and push it in and out about 1/2 an inch easily. Any way to fix this? Oversize valve guide? The rest of them look great.
